What do you put in a money belt?

Tour of a Money Belt
  1. Passport: The item you least want to lose en route.
  2. Rail pass: As valuable as cash.
  3. Driver's license: Necessary if you want to rent a car, and useful as collateral for rentals (bikes, audioguides, and so on)
  4. Credit card.
  5. Debit card.
  6. Cash: Larger bills.

How do you travel with large sums of cash?

If you are traveling on an international flight and have more than $10,000 in your possession, you must disclose the amount of U.S. Currency in your possession on a FinCEN 105 form. On a domestic flight, no rule requires you to disclose carrying $10,000 or more on the flight.
